A SCHOOL Christmas Fair came under threat when three festive huts were stolen from Beith Primary last week.

But in the spirit of Christmas a Beith tradesman stepped in to help save the day.

Pupils from the school fundriased money over a number of years to pay for the six wooden huts thought to be worth about £1,800.
